Position: Physician / Hematology / Kentucky / Locum or Permanent / Hematology/Oncology Physician Job
Location: Prestonsburg

Key Responsibilities:

Provide outpatient Hematology and Oncology care in a low-volume, supportive clinic setting. Manage approximately 15 patients per day independently, with the support of Advanced Practice Providers and three colleagues. Support a diverse patient population within a flexible schedule, working 3-5 days per week. Utilize Meditech EMR to document and coordinate patient care effectively. Attend to patients on a consistent schedule, primarily daytime hours from 8:00 am to 5:00 pm, with no calls after hours.

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team to optimize treatment plans and patient outcomes.

Required Skills:

Board Certification in Hematology and Oncology. Recent patient-facing clinical experience in outpatient settings. Strong diagnostic, clinical judgment, and communication skills. Ability to work independently with minimal supervision. Proficiency with EMR systems, preferably Meditech. Nice to Have

Skills:

Experience in low-volume clinics or solo provider environments. Familiarity with outpatient oncology and hematology procedures. Strong interdisciplinary collaboration skills. Additional certifications or training relevant to oncology. Preferred

Education and Experience:

MD or DO degree from an accredited institution. At least 2 years of post-certification clinical practice in Hematology/Oncology. Recent completion of fellowship or specialized training preferred. Other Requirements:
Ability to secure appropriate licensure and privileging within approximately 60 days. Commitment to providing high-quality patient care in a team-oriented environment. Availability for a 12-month contract starting April 27, 2026. Travel, licensure, certification, and related reimbursements as applicable.
